summaryrefslogtreecommitdiffstats
path: root/libc/sysdeps/linux/m68k
Commit message (Collapse)AuthorAgeFilesLines
* fix from psm: enable readahead prototypeMike Frysinger2006-08-241-1/+3
|
* only pull in errno.h when not assemblerMike Frysinger2006-08-241-2/+2
|
* use the common huge_val.h version nowMike Frysinger2006-08-241-92/+0
|
* fix from psm: just use common resource.hMike Frysinger2006-08-241-209/+0
|
* sync with upstream via psmMike Frysinger2006-08-234-52/+98
|
* fixes from psm: disable unsupported __fpu_control and sync with upstreamMike Frysinger2006-08-231-33/+67
|
* bits/profil-counter.h and bits/atomicity.h are leftovers from the old gprofEric Andersen2006-08-211-64/+0
| | | | | based profiling I nuked ages ago since tools like oprofile are non invasive and work so much better.
* fixup my copyright notice, trim stale remnants of older notices whichEric Andersen2006-07-051-2/+2
| | | | I had clearly run search/replace on that were cluttering things up.
* Richard Sandiford writes:Mike Frysinger2006-06-071-3/+3
| | | | | | | | | | | | | | Until a few months ago, libc/sysdeps/linux/m68k/clone.S defined __syscall_error itself. This local definition was removed in revision 13305: However, the clone code uses bcc.w to branch to __syscall_error. This made sense when there was a local definition, because the label was guaranteed to be in range. We can't guarantee that the external definition will be in range though; it depends on the order that the objects are linked. This patch adjusts clone.S to use jbcc instead.
* Richard Sandiford writes:Mike Frysinger2006-06-071-0/+15
| | | | | | m68k uClinux doesn't use the normal ELF entry point interface. This patch adjusts crt1.S accordingly. I've followed the ARM example and keyed the choice of interface on __ARCH_USE_MMU__.
* sync with glibcMike Frysinger2006-04-211-0/+2
|
* Fix from Thomas Brinker for byte swapping on Coldfire processors and tested ↵Mike Frysinger2006-03-281-1/+1
| | | | by Richard Sandiford
* Richard Sandiford writes:Mike Frysinger2006-03-232-8/+9
| | | | | | | | | | | | | | | | This patch fixes a miscompilation of mmap() for Coldfire with gcc 4.x. The problem was that the syscall was being invoked before any part of the argument structure (buffer[]) had been initialised. The outcome of gcc PR 19341 is that volatile asms don't implicitly use or clobber memory, and that "memory" must be explicitly listed in the clobber list: http://gcc.gnu.org/PR19341 All syscalls can potentially use or clobber memory, so this patch adds a "memory" clobber to all the m68k syscall wrappers that I could find.
* Replace __THROW w/ __NTH pointed out by Amir ShalemPeter S. Mazinger2006-03-201-16/+16
|
* Remove all non-constant libc_hidden_data_def(), it is too unreliable, sorry, ↵Peter S. Mazinger2006-03-101-3/+0
| | | | most of global data relocations are back
* Weaken all internal vfork versions in asm code, wondering why only some of ↵Peter S. Mazinger2006-02-131-1/+1
| | | | the archs fail
* only check for rlimit stuff if the target doesnt support the newer function ↵Mike Frysinger2006-02-101-0/+3
| | | | call, and dont bother with 64bit versions on 64bit hosts as the regular one works fine (should fix the setrlimit ltp tests)
* I will risk this one: __curbrkPeter S. Mazinger2006-02-011-0/+3
|
* create a local prototype to shutup warningsMike Frysinger2006-01-291-0/+1
|
* just use the common ptrace versionMike Frysinger2006-01-292-40/+1
|
* undefine stupid defines from the kernelMike Frysinger2006-01-291-0/+7
|
* Get rid of missing prototype warningsPeter S. Mazinger2006-01-261-1/+2
|
* Allow for targets that don't know about signed zero floats."Jan-Benedict Glaw"2006-01-261-0/+3
|
* fork/vfork weak in libc, strong in libpthreadPeter S. Mazinger2006-01-241-4/+6
|
* fix building with gcc4Mike Frysinger2006-01-231-24/+20
|
* Remove HAVE_ELFPeter S. Mazinger2006-01-192-6/+0
|
* Change to sane defaultsPeter S. Mazinger2006-01-191-5/+10
|
* move a bunch of arch-specific checks out of common files and into an arch ↵Mike Frysinger2006-01-191-0/+37
| | | | specific header file to make porting/updates a lot easier
* add syscall() by d1mag in Bug 164Mike Frysinger2006-01-152-1/+50
|
* fix broken commentingMike Frysinger2006-01-141-1/+1
|
* make DODEBUG=y happy, update sysdeps/common/* copyrightPeter S. Mazinger2006-01-144-18/+23
|
* make sure we set errno properlyMike Frysinger2006-01-141-2/+3
|
* use __syscall_error trickMike Frysinger2006-01-143-12/+30
|
* forgot to cut out the other __USE_MISC sectionMike Frysinger2006-01-141-15/+0
|
* need features.hMike Frysinger2006-01-141-2/+3
|
* shouldnt have trimmed the _ASM #if checkMike Frysinger2006-01-141-0/+4
|
* oldMike Frysinger2006-01-141-43/+0
|
* sync with glibcMike Frysinger2006-01-141-8/+8
|
* sync with glibcMike Frysinger2006-01-143-16/+66
|
* update to new uClibc startup styleMike Frysinger2006-01-142-72/+108
|
* hidden_def/hidden_proto: convert all users (I hope) termios split, add some ↵Peter S. Mazinger2006-01-144-18/+12
| | | | missing headers, other jump relocs removed
* Remove fpu_control.h handling as wellPeter S. Mazinger2006-01-021-2/+0
|
* Hide fork and vfork, use the newly introduced *aliasPeter S. Mazinger2005-12-151-5/+10
|
* Do hidden brk, hide _brk as well for some archs, convert users of brkPeter S. Mazinger2005-12-141-1/+2
|
* Paul Brook reports: fix build failure with newer binutilsMike Frysinger2005-11-241-4/+1
|
* Remove TOPDIRPeter S. Mazinger2005-11-211-3/+1
|
* rename common Makefile.arch to prevent include funkiness from occuringMike Frysinger2005-11-191-1/+1
|
* grab fix from glibc:Mike Frysinger2005-11-181-0/+1
| | | | | | | 2005-11-18 Paul Brook <paul@codesourcery.com> * sysdeps/unix/sysv/linux/m68k/bits/mman.h: Add definition of MREMAP_FIXED.
* update copyright and license, add _BITS_SETJMP_H protection around the file, ↵Mike Frysinger2005-11-161-3/+24
| | | | make sure we are only included by setjmp.h and pthread.h, and fix casting of address/jumpbugf in _JMPBUF_UNWINDS
* makefiles for new build systemMike Frysinger2005-11-052-82/+26
|